Engagement Guide - Assisted Living Memory Care Residence (ALR) Rochester, NY
Full Time
RPH is seeking an Engagement Guide to join our team at our assisted living communities located in Fairport and Rochester, NY. The Engagement Guide will deliver and oversee the delivery of a diverse array of daily therapeutic engagement activities that address the six areas of health – physical, mental, emotional, social, environmental, and spiritual that meet the needs, interests and well-being of elders living in a memory care setting. The Engagement Guide will support other staff in implementing scheduled activities and engaging with the elders. The Engagement Guide will help design and implement recreational and social opportunities ranging from small group programs to large special events and provide one-on-one engagement with elders as needed.
Rochester Presbyterian Home (RPH) is leading the way in Memory Care in Monroe County. RPH’s Memory Care Residences offer a different (better!) way of living for people with memory impairment. Inspired by the Eden Alternative, RPH residences are family homes where elders are known, respected and inspired to live life to the fullest. Our team-based approach to person-centered care shows that memory care can be different, and elders (and employees) can thrive in a positive and engaging environment!

Essential Job Functions:
Elder Engagement
+ Organize and implement activities that meet the needs, interests, and history of elders as presented in the community calendar. Secure supplies for programming, maintain inventory and ensure storage is adequate, accessible, and maintained.
+ Assess elder’s individual interests to successfully implement recreation programs that meet their unique needs. Interview elders and/or family members to understand who an elder is, their history and activities they enjoy today and participated in in the past.
+ Develop engagement plans for each resident and review plans twice a year to adjust as needed over time. Maintain resident records of participation in engagement activities. Document resident notes as appropriate to keep team members and family apprised of the resident's experience. Engage with every elder.
+ Participate in community planning to identify programming related to the interests of elders, families, and staff with the goal of providing services to address the needs of the elders and their families.
+ Implement procedures for welcoming new residents to RPH, celebrating birthdays and other milestone events and marking elder departures/memorial services.*
+ Co-host resident council and family council with the administrator.
+ Involve interdisciplinary staff in the delivery of daily activities programs. Ensure Shahbazim and care partners have the supplies needed and sufficient instructions to implement programming. Guide Shahbazim and caregivers to deliver programming to elders.
+ Provide transportation for outings when necessary.
+ Oversee volunteers at programs and events to ensure compliance of policies and procedures.
+ Perform other duties as assigned.
*This may require attending evening and weekend events.
Community Engagement
+ Implement opportunities for elder and family engagement and multi-generational programming.
+ Support Human Resources team to execute special events that engage elders and staff. *
+ Represent RPH at senior care and other networking events in our community to promote our services. *
